摘要
采用比较廉价的苯酚和浓硫酸作为原料合成4,4'-二羟基二苯砜。实验中使用苯作为除水剂使反应的产率提高到86%以上,并利用FTIR、XRD对产品性能进行了分析和表征。同时探讨了反应物配比和温度对产品产率的影响,得到最优实验条件为:反应温度160℃,反应物浓硫酸和苯酚配比为0.6∶1。
4,4'-dihydroxy-diphenyl sulfone was synthesized by low-cost phenol and sulfuric acid as raw materials,using benzene as water-moving agent and the total yield of 4,4'-dihydroxy-diphenyl sulfone was 86 %.FTIR and XRD were used to characterize properties of the product.Meanwhile,the influences of reactant molar ratio and reaction temperature were also discussed,and the optimum processing conditions to prepare 4,4'-dihydroxy-diphenyl sulfone were as follows: the reaction temperature was 160 ℃ and the molar ratio of sulfuric acid to phenol was 0.6∶1.
